Melvin Roy Parker, a beloved hus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, and friend passed away on July 7, 2024, in Sibley, Missouri. He was born on May 26, 1940 in Brunswick, Missouri, to William Francis and Ollie Belle (Brake) Parker. He was one of 11 children. He moved to Kansas City in 1949 and to Sibley, Missouri in 1971, where he remained with his family.

 

Melvin dedicated 32 years of his life working for the Reintjes Company before transitioning to Children's Mercy Hospital, where he served for another 5 years until his well-deserved retirement in 2000. His dedication and hard work touched the lives of many throughout his career.

 

One of Melvin's fondest memories was taking special trips with his grandchildren for donuts and McDonald's - a tradition that brought immense joy to him and his grandchildren, even if they were "closed," which always made for a great laugh within the family.

 

Outside of work, Melvin enjoyed being outdoors and engaging in activities such as hunting and fishing. He also found solace in watching westerns and football. Of course, partaking in these activities with his children and grandchildren was his favorite. 

 

Melvin's proudest accomplishment was his family. He shared a beautiful marriage with Lorrie for 51 wonderful years. His love and dedication to his family were evident in everything he did. He loved well and was well loved. 

 

On Thursday, July 11, 2024 friends and family will gather to pay their respects at Speaks Suburban Chapel, 18020 E. 39th St., Independence, Missouri 64055. The visitation will take place from 1:00 PM to 2:00 PM. A Funeral Service will follow at the same location beginning at 2:00 PM. The day will conclude with a Graveside Service at Six Mile Cemetery in Sibley, Missouri.

 

Melvin leaves behind a legacy of love and cherished memories that will be forever treasured by all who knew him. Although he is no longer with us, his spirit lives on through his surviving wife, Lorrie Parker; children, Matthew (Jolynn) Parker, Amy (Dan) Morris, Brian (Kim) Brown; grandchildren, Billy Littrell III, Hannah (Quin) Smith, Sarah (Dilon) Evans, Lorann Parker, Austin Parker, Callie Brown, Lacy Morris, Weston Brown, Isaac Morris; great-grandchild, Kamryn Smith; sister, Judy Parker; as well as many nieces & nephews, extended family and dear friends. He is now reunited with his parents, William and Ollie Belle Parker; siblings, Lewis Parker, Opal Burks, Robert Parker, his twin brother, Marvin Parker, Paul Parker, Larry Parker, Jean Parker, Donald Parker, Donna Godfrey; and several nieces and nephews, who have gone before him.

 

Melvin Roy Parker will be deeply missed but never forgotten. May he rest in peace knowing that he was truly loved by many.
